of any visa application casts doubt on Taliban talks in Brussels \u2013 EUobserver"},"content":{"rendered":"<p>The Taliban have yet to ask for Belgian visas for a possible meeting with the European Commission to discuss deportations to Afghanistan.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We haven\u2019t received a request for a Belgian visa, so at this moment no visas have been delivered, as we have not received a request yet,\u201d Laurens Soenen, spokesperson for Belgian\u2019s foreign ministry said.<\/p>\n<p>The EU Commission has consistently framed the controversial planned meeting with the Afghan rulers as a \u201ctechnical-level\u201d discussion, a formulation intended to avoid any implication of formal recognition of the Taliban. <\/p>\n<p>It also linked the expected talks to a proposal from 20 EU and Schengen states seeking better coordination on deportations of Afghans back to Kabul.<\/p>\n<p><a wp-post-image\" alt=\"\"  \/><\/a><\/p>\n<p>Speaking to EUobserver on Monday (8 June), Soenen said any such visas would take up to at least four weeks to process \u2014 raising questions on whether the Taliban will actually come to Brussels this month.<\/p>\n<p>Soenen said Belgium\u2019s minister of foreign affairs, Maxime Pr\u00e9vot, will not participate in any meetings with the Taliban delegation.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cAnd it\u2019s highly unlikely that Belgian officials will take place in the meetings,\u201d he also said, noting that some other EU countries may be interested in joining.<\/p>\n<p>Sweden is likely among those countries, given it had sent last month, along with the commission, the invitation for the Taliban to come Brussels.<\/p>\n<p>For its part, the commission on Monday declined to comment on any new developments.<\/p>\n<p>Back in April, a commission spokesperson said of any discussion: \u201cThis is in particular about persons who have no right to stay in the union and who pose a security threat.\u201d <\/p>\n<p>But even that formulation appears somewhat misaligned.<\/p>\n<p>Johannes Luchner, the deputy director-general of the commission\u2019s home affairs branch, visited the Taliban in Afghanistan in January.<\/p>\n<p>Luchner said that while the intent is to return criminals, he also inferred others could follow.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"The Taliban have yet to ask for Belgian visas for a possible meeting with the European Commission
